Google Pixel 4 is slightly better than the Huawei Mate 20 X, having an 81.9 score against 75.6. The Google Pixel 4 is a a lot lighter cellphone than the Huawei Mate 20 X, but they are 0.32inches thick. Google Pixel 4 features just a bit better looking screen than Huawei Mate 20 X, because although it has a way smaller screen, it also counts with a quite better resolution of 1080 x 2280px and a greater count of pixels per inch in the screen.
The Huawei Mate 20 X has a much bigger storage capacity for apps and games than Google Pixel 4, because it has 128 GB internal memory capacity. Google Pixel 4 has a little bit better hardware performance than Huawei Mate 20 X. Both of them have a 6 GB RAM memory and 8 cores. The Google Pixel 4 shoots much better pictures and videos than Huawei Mate 20 X, because although it has a lot tinier back-facing camera sensor, and they both have the same video quality and the same 30 frames per second video frame rate, the Google Pixel 4 also counts with a larger aperture for better low-light photography.
The Huawei Mate 20 X counts with a way better battery lifetime than Google Pixel 4, because it has a 79 percent greater battery capacity.
